No traffic gravel bike trails around Farpener Stausee are situated in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, a region characterized by interconnected lakes, dense forests, and varied glacial terrain. The area surrounding Farpener Stausee features unpaved forest roads and paths, offering surfaces suitable for gravel biking. This landscape provides a mix of natural, tranquil environments and diverse terrain for cycling.

The port of Timmendorf is located on the west coast of the island of Poel and belongs to the municipality of Ostseebad Insel Poel. Situated directly on Wismar Bay, it serves fishing, water sports, and tourism. The port consists of several jetties for recreational and fishing boats. Besides local fishermen who land their catch here, the port is primarily used by sailboats and motorboats during the summer months. Berths with electricity and water hookups, as well as sanitary facilities, are available for visitors. Immediately adjacent to the port are restaurants offering fish dishes and regional cuisine. Parking is also available, along with a small beach area that is particularly popular with swimmers.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the gravel bike trails near Farpener Stausee?

The terrain around Farpener Stausee is characteristic of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, featuring a mix of unpaved forest roads, idyllic lakeside paths, and old avenues. You'll encounter varied surfaces, including sand passages and flowing forest paths, perfect for gravel biking away from traffic.

What natural features or viewpoints can I expect to see while cycling?

The region is characterized by numerous interconnected lakes, dense forests, and varied glacial terrain. You'll enjoy tranquil lakeside views, peaceful forest passages, and glimpses of the North German countryside. The unique Y-shaped configuration of Farpener Stausee itself offers diverse perspectives.
